I have a not-quite-classic C&C 37 that when purchased was pretty much abandoned. Dead rigging, dead engine and no P.O. maintenance to speak of. Tired.

We bought it and got it into reasonable shape to sail locally and I have continually made upgrades along the way. Over the years she's had the engine rebuilt and converted to F/W cooling, added roller-furling and new sails, new deck hardware, new running rigging, upgraded the standing rigging and replaced the boom with a custom design. I replaced the worn and rotten cabin sole and we had all new cushions made. New fixed ports, new opening ports and the hatches were rebuilt by the manufacturer. A dodger. Replaced the alcohol stove with a new Broadwater 4-burner propane stove which, if we ever sell the boat, will not convey; my wife loves it...

But recently we've been occupied by other things in our life and "Ronin" has languished pretty much unused for the past 4 years. And letting a boat just sit is not a good thing as I'm sure all of you are aware.

As part of a plan to use "Ronin" for more long-term and long-distance sailing and in an effort to get her back in shape we've decided to invest time (mine) and money (ours...) into her.
